Details
A vulnerability classified as critical was found in mintplex-labs anything-llm up to 0.0.x. This vulnerability affects an unknown code block of the component Setting Handler.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a privileges management vulnerability. The CWE definition for the vulnerability is CWE-269. The product does not properly assign, modify, track, or check privileges for an actor, creating an unintended sphere of control for that actor. As an impact it is known to affect integrity. CVE summarizes:
As a manager, you should not be able to modify a series of settings. In the UI this is indeed hidden as a convenience for the role since most managers would not be savvy enough to modify these settings. They can use their token to still modify those settings though through a standard HTTP request While this is not a critical vulnerability, it does indeed need to be patched to enforce the expected permission level.
The weakness was presented 02/26/2024 as 7200a06ef07d92eef5f3c4c8be29824aa001d688. The advisory is shared for download at github.com. This vulnerability was named CVE-2024-0439 since 01/11/2024.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The MITRE ATT&CK project declares the attack technique as T1068.
Upgrading to version 1.0.0 eliminates this vulnerability. Applying the patch 7200a06ef07d92eef5f3c4c8be29824aa001d688 is able to eliminate this problem. The bugfix is ready for download at github.com. The best possible mitigation is suggested to be upgrading to the latest version.
